Are the platforms stubs? #11

Hello! Are the android.jar archives stubs of the Android APIs? According to Issue #4 that should not be the case but I disassemble classes at random and always see method bodies with the equivalent of throw new RuntimeException("Stub!").

For example, for android-25:

$ mkdir 25 && cd 25 && jar xf ../android-25/android.jar
$ javap -p -v -c android/system/Os.class
...
  public static int write(java.io.FileDescriptor, byte[], int, int) throws android.system.ErrnoException, java.io.InterruptedIOException;
    descriptor: (Ljava/io/FileDescriptor;[BII)I
    flags: ACC_PUBLIC, ACC_STATIC
    Code:
      stack=3, locals=4, args_size=4
         0: new           #2                  // class java/lang/RuntimeException
         3: dup
         4: ldc           #3                  // String Stub!
         6: invokespecial #4                  // Method java/lang/RuntimeException."<init>":(Ljava/lang/String;)V
         9: athrow
